Dawson helping move SDGs forward in CICan national project
March 3rd, 2020
CICan is partnering with Dawson and eight other colleges to help Canada reach the UN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s). ImpAct, with the support of the McConnell Foundation and the patronage of the Canadian Commission for UNESCO, will help advance Canada’s commitment to sustainability.
Chris Adam, who represented Dawson, said: “It was clear that the sustainability-related work implemented by Dawson staff and students is recognized across Canada as innovative, current and entrepreneurial!”
Anyone interested in identifying how their existing course content meets SDGs or are interested in integrating SDGs into their programs, profiles or courses can contact Chris Adam. To read more about the project, see the CICan news release in the Read More link.
